Saturday, April 15, 2023

What is ChatGPT & my review on chatGPT

In recent years, the field of artificial intelligence has made significant strides in the development of language models that are capable of engaging in natural language conversations with humans. One of the most prominent examples of these models is ChatGPT, an AI-powered language model developed by OpenAI. As a language model trained on vast amounts of text data, ChatGPT is able to generate responses that are contextually relevant and linguistically coherent, making it a powerful tool for communication and understanding. Given the growing interest in ChatGPT and its capabilities, I have decided to write this blog to provide my perspective on what ChatGPT is, how it works, and what its potential applications could be.

ChatGPT is an AI-powered language model developed by OpenAI, one of the leading organizations in the field of artificial intelligence. ChatGPT is based on the GPT-3.5 architecture and is designed to engage in natural language conversations with users. The model is trained on vast amounts of text data, which enables it to generate responses that are contextually relevant and linguistically coherent. One of the key strengths of ChatGPT is its ability to understand and generate natural language. The model is capable of analyzing and processing input in real-time and generating responses that are similar to those that a human would produce. This enables ChatGPT to engage in a wide range of conversations, from answering factual questions to engaging in more nuanced discussions on complex topics. Another strength of ChatGPT is its ability to learn and improve over time. As users interact with the model, it is able to gather data on the types of questions and responses that are most effective and use this information to improve its performance in future conversations. This means that ChatGPT is constantly evolving and adapting, and is able to provide more accurate and relevant responses over time.

One of the key limitations of ChatGPT is that it is not capable of independent thought or understanding. While the model is able to generate responses that are contextually relevant and linguistically coherent, it does not have the ability to understand the underlying meaning or significance of the words it is processing. This means that ChatGPT is limited to generating responses based on the patterns and associations it has learned from the text data it has been trained on. Another limitation of ChatGPT is its tendency to generate responses that are biased or inaccurate. Because the model is based on the patterns and associations it has learned from text data, it is vulnerable to the same biases and inaccuracies that exist in the data it has been trained on. This means that ChatGPT is capable of generating responses that are sexist, racist, or otherwise discriminatory. To mitigate these limitations, ChatGPT developers have implemented various safeguards and controls to ensure that the model generates responses that are ethical, accurate, and free from bias. For example, the model is designed to recognize and filter out harmful or discriminatory language, and developers have implemented a review process to ensure that the model generates responses that are appropriate and accurate.

In addition to its strengths and limitations, there are also several practical considerations that users should be aware of when using ChatGPT. One of the key considerations is the fact that the model is still in development, and is not yet available for widespread use. While the model has shown great promise in early testing, it is still being refined and improved, and there may be some limitations or issues that have not yet been identified. Another practical consideration is the fact that ChatGPT requires a significant amount of computational resources to run effectively. This means that it may not be feasible for individual users to run the model on their own machines and that it may be necessary to use a cloud-based service or other third-party platforms to access the model's capabilities.

Overall, ChatGPT represents a significant advance in the field of natural language processing, and has the potential to revolutionize the way we engage with and understand language. While there are some limitations and practical considerations that users should be aware of, the model's ability to generate contextually relevant and linguistically coherent responses is a testament to the power of AI and machine learning. As the model continues to evolve and improve, it is likely that ChatGPT will become an increasingly important tool for communication and understanding in a wide range of contexts.

As an AI-powered language model, ChatGPT has a wide range of capabilities that make it a useful tool for communication and understanding. At the same time, there are also some limitations and areas where the model is not as effective. Here are the top 20 things that ChatGPT can do, and the top 20 things that it cannot:

Top 20 things I found ChatGPT can do:

  1. Answer factual questions
  2. Engage in natural language conversations with humans
  3. Provide suggestions or recommendations based on input
  4. Generate creative writing prompts or ideas
  5. Translate between languages
  6. Summarize text passages
  7. Provide feedback on writing or language use
  8. Generate text for marketing or advertising purposes
  9. Create personalized content based on user preferences or interests
  10. Generate text for social media posts or updates
  11. Provide customer support or assistance through chatbots
  12. Generate news articles or reports
  13. Generate technical documentation or instructions
  14. Generate poetry or other creative writing
  15. Generate scripts for movies or television shows
  16. Generate descriptions of products or services
  17. Generate text for chatbots or virtual assistants
  18. Generate content for educational purposes
  19. Generate text for scientific or technical publications
  20. Generate text for legal documents or contracts


Top 20 things ChatGPT cannot do:

  1. Independently generate new ideas or concepts
  2. Understand or recognize sarcasm or humor
  3. Provide emotional support or counseling
  4. Make decisions or choices on behalf of users
  5. Recognize or filter out harmful or discriminatory language without human intervention
  6. Understand or recognize the nuances of different cultures or languages
  7. Generate human-like responses consistently or convincingly
  8. Generate text that is entirely free of errors or inaccuracies
  9. Provide legal or financial advice
  10. Engage in physical or manual tasks
  11. Generate text that is entirely original or unique
  12. Understand or recognize visual or audio input
  13. Provide medical advice or diagnosis
  14. Recognize or filter out spam or unsolicited messages
  15. Understand or recognize the non-standard or informal language
  16. Recognize or respond to non-verbal cues or body language
  17. Understand or recognize the context or history of a conversation or relationship
  18. Recognize or respond to tone or intonation in speech
  19. Provide feedback on non-language skills or abilities
  20. Understand or recognize the underlying meaning or significance of language use.

It's important to keep in mind that ChatGPT's capabilities and limitations are constantly evolving as the model is refined and improved. As such, this list may not be exhaustive or definitive, and there may be additional areas where the model excels or falls short.

No comments: